The rapid growth of the Internet of Things, the 5G network, artificial intelligence and cloud or edge computing has a major impact on the development of embedded software.
Embedded teams are releasing software updates faster than ever before. This requires a range of tools that, despite the high speed, maintain good code quality, examine the software for potential pitfalls, enable automated testing, and verify software compliance. The guiding principle is always: "How do we improve quality while still delivering quickly?"
Testing and code quality for autonomous driving
Embedded devices are becoming increasingly common in automobiles. Artificial intelligence is making autonomous driving more reliable and is gradually pushing the boundaries away from manual and towards automatic control. Hundreds of sensors, together with AI algorithms and robotics, help to identify hazards while driving and better protect passengers. Autonomous driving will give the industry a strong boost in growth, it is believed. Shawn Prestridge, Lead FAE Engineer and US FAE Team Manager at IAR Systems, is certain.
A sure sign of this is the rising leasing rates for cars, driven by the growing desire to change vehicles more frequently and thus take advantage of the most innovative and best technologies. No one wants a car with outdated technology that quickly becomes obsolete. Added to this is the increasing electrification of vehicles. The sheer number of interconnected elements, and those required to build this ecosystem, demands embedded developers who can address the complex requirements. The focus will be on code testing and code quality.
Automation and rapid scaling through the edge cloud
Automation of processes and products is already firmly established in development and manufacturing. The pandemic restrictions of 2020 demonstrated the importance of automated remote access to systems that, if necessary, cover all essential areas of life. The implementation of automation is therefore a trend that more and more industries will have to address now and in the coming years. With the help of embedded devices, different storage elements are now being connected and networked. They help monitor environments for threats and trigger processes as needed. Modern edge cloud technologies support the rapid scaling of intelligent embedded applications remotely and precisely where they are required.
New applications for SoC solutions in medicine
Embedded devices are spreading rapidly worldwide via the system-on-a-chip market. Here, too, the Impact of the pandemicResearch and development of new medical devices received a further boost. In 2021, established SoC solutions found new applications in the medical and healthcare industries, resulting in affordable and portable products that offer significant benefits for patients. The increasing demand for smart and energy-efficient electronic devices and the growing prevalence of the IoT are also driving this growth.
Even purely embedded solutions (without a system-on-a-chip) are already helping in healthcare, for example in monitoring heart rate and during complex surgical procedures. Tiny, powerful chips and processors equipped with intelligence and functionality will be able to monitor patients' health and connect to network-based diagnostic processes.
Security for the Internet of Things
The Internet of Things (IoT) remains a high priority in the technology sector. Security, in particular, requires continuous development to adequately address the ever-evolving security challenges. Implementing IoT security solutions in conjunction with embedded devices such as AI and robotics contributes to this improvement. In critical situations, embedded devices can make rapid and precise decisions regarding data and its security, independently identifying and resolving vulnerabilities within the system. For example, the latest microcontroller single-core and multi-core derivatives incorporate advanced protection mechanisms and safety management units capable of handling many of these tasks. However, this requires a thorough understanding of their functionality to ensure these services are used effectively.
The coming years promise a further boom in embedded technology, driven by the aforementioned sectors and industries. Many of the upcoming products and applications that will enter our lives will be perceived as useful everyday items rather than technological achievements.
Development advantage through up-to-date embedded knowledge
There will continue to be numerous current trends in the embedded systems field, which our trainers will address and examine in detail during MicroConsult seminars. With us, you will learn about the latest standards for software quality and deepen your knowledge of development and testing processes.
As an established provider of training and coaching in the field of embedded systems engineering, MicroConsult has been successfully passing on in-depth expertise to hardware and software developers worldwide for over 40 years. With us, engineers complete their embedded projects on time and within budget, while maintaining high quality.

